:root{--gb-container-width:1400px;}.gb-container .wp-block-image img{vertical-align:middle;}.gb-grid-wrapper .wp-block-image{margin-bottom:0;}.gb-highlight{background:none;}.gb-shape{line-height:0;}.gb-element-ec9e23fa{align-items:flex-end;background-color:var(--brand-1);display:flex;height:25vh;justify-content:center;margin-bottom:20px;overflow-x:hidden;overflow-y:hidden;position:relative;width:100%}.gb-element-ef038834{color:var(u002du002dbase-3);display:flex;flex-direction:column;height:100%;justify-content:center;position:relative;width:100%;z-index:10;padding:80px 30px}.gb-element-be284856{display:flex;justify-content:center}.gb-element-bae3f020{display:flex;flex-direction:column;justify-content:flex-start;max-width:var(--gb-container-width);width:100%;padding:20px}.gb-element-04ac18e6{align-items:flex-start;display:flex;height:200px;overflow-x:hidden;overflow-y:hidden;position:relative;width:100%;z-index:0}.gb-element-5c32c84d{align-items:center;background-color:var(--accent-2);display:flex;justify-content:center;position:relative;z-index:10;border-radius:999px;margin:15px}.gb-element-0f4a8bd7{display:flex;flex-basis:0px;flex-direction:column;flex-grow:1;flex-shrink:1;justify-content:space-between;padding:25px}.gb-element-62c3e7d5{background-color:var(--brand-1);display:flex;flex-wrap:wrap;margin-top:0px;padding:0px}.gb-element-e746266b{display:flex;flex-direction:column;padding:20px}.gb-element-ba03a0b1{display:flex;flex-direction:column;padding:20px}.gb-element-25d957e7{display:flex;flex-direction:column;padding:20px}.gb-element-177726fc{display:flex;flex-direction:column;padding:20px}.gb-element-7b477ddf{align-items:flex-start;background-color:var(--brand-1);display:flex;flex-direction:row;flex-shrink:1;flex-wrap:wrap;justify-content:center;width:100%}.gb-element-029ab409{display:flex;flex-direction:column;padding:20px}.gb-text-6bc98885{align-items:center;color:var(--base-3);display:flex;justify-content:center;line-height:1.5em;text-align:center;text-shadow:var(u002du002dcontrast) 0px 0px 15px}@media (max-width:1024px){.gb-text-6bc98885{font-size:65px;text-align:center}}@media (max-width:767px){.gb-text-6bc98885{font-size:55px}}.gb-text-627a9c36{color:var(--contrast-3);font-size:12px;font-weight:500;text-transform:uppercase;margin:3px 15px}.gb-text-b8523928{color:var(--accent-2)}.gb-text-3e834685{color:var(--accent-2)}.gb-text-d4957ecd{color:var(--accent-2)}.gb-text-d3579ec6{color:var(--accent-2)}.gb-text-6c0e6f47{color:var(--accent-2)}.gb-text-705ff102{color:var(--accent-2)}.gb-text-92ba922d{color:var(--accent-2)}.gb-text-08b40aff{color:var(--accent-2)}.gb-text-7b5ce1bb{color:var(--accent-2)}.gb-text-ec7a4a47{color:var(--accent-2)}.gb-text-daba8b6a{color:var(--accent-2)}.gb-text-c264d176{color:var(--accent-2)}.gb-text-7cd1dcb8{color:rgba(255,255,255,0.6);font-weight:300;margin:0px}.gb-text-8d6df4d5{color:rgba(255,255,255,0.6);font-weight:300}.gb-text-829de9ef{color:var(--accent-2);font-size:12px;font-weight:700;letter-spacing:.1em;padding-top:15px}.gb-text-b6945a8f{color:rgba(255,255,255,0.6);font-weight:300;margin:0px}.gb-text-66fabc34{color:rgba(255,255,255,0.6);font-weight:300;margin:0px}.gb-text-69446ef7{color:rgba(255,255,255,0.6);font-weight:300}.gb-text-32b4b754{color:var(--accent-2);font-size:12px;font-weight:700;letter-spacing:.1em;padding-top:15px}.gb-text-bbd9d5c8{color:rgba(255,255,255,0.6);font-weight:300;margin:0px}.gb-text-a42bc0d6{color:rgba(255,255,255,0.6);font-weight:300;margin:0px}.gb-text-369706a6{color:rgba(255,255,255,0.6);font-weight:300;margin:0px}.gb-text-a51ee5a3{color:rgba(255,255,255,0.6);font-weight:300}.gb-looper-c62e0cce{column-gap:10px;display:grid;grid-template-columns:repeat(auto-fit,minmax(min(250px,100%),1fr));row-gap:10px}.gb-looper-c62e0cce a{color:var(--brand-1);text-decoration:none}.gb-looper-c62e0cce a:hover{color:var(--brand-1);text-decoration:none}.gb-loop-item-7e188de3{background-color:var(--base-3);box-shadow:0px 0px 8px 0px var(--base-2);display:flex;flex-basis:280px;flex-direction:column;flex-grow:0;flex-shrink:0;overflow-x:hidden;overflow-y:hidden;transition:all 0.5s ease 0s;border:1px solid var(--border);border-radius:8px}.gb-loop-item-7e188de3:is(:hover,:focus){box-shadow:0px 0px 10px 0px var(--brand-1);transition:all 0.5s ease 0s}@media (max-width:1024px){.gb-loop-item-7e188de3{flex-basis:250px}}.gb-media-7100bfe0{height:100%;object-fit:cover;position:absolute;z-index:-1}